Partager via


CGdiObject::UnrealizeObject

Réinitialise l'origine d'un pinceau ou réinitialise une palette logique.

BOOL UnrealizeObject( );

Valeur de retour

Une valeur différente de zéro si l'opération a réussi ; sinon 0.

Notes

Pendant qu' UnrealizeObject est une fonction membre de la classe d' CGdiObject , elle doit être appelée uniquement sur CBrush ou des objets d' CPalette .

Pour les objets d' CBrush , UnrealizeObject dirige le système pour réinitialiser l'origine du pinceau donné la prochaine fois qu'il est sélectionné dans un contexte de périphérique. Si l'objet est un objet d' CPalette , UnrealizeObject dirige le système pour effectuer la palette comme s'il ne l'a pas déjà terminé. La prochaine fois que l'application appelle la fonction de CDC::RealizePalette pour la palette spécifiée, le système remappe complètement la palette logique à la palette système.

La fonction d' UnrealizeObject ne doit pas être utilisée avec les objets boursières. La fonction d' UnrealizeObject doit être appelée chaque fois qu'une nouvelle origine du pinceau a la valeur (par l'intermédiaire de la fonction de CDC::SetBrushOrg ). La fonction d' UnrealizeObject ne doit pas être appelée pour le pinceau actuellement sélectionné ou la palette sélectionnée d'aucun contexte d'affichage.

Configuration requise

Header: afxwin.h

Voir aussi

Référence

CGdiObject, classe

Graphique de la hiérarchie

CDC::RealizePalette

CDC::SetBrushOrg